A full-on smart display is probably too much if you’re only looking for a nightstand alarm clock, but Lenovo’s Smart Clock Essential was engineered to be a bedside companion. With a crisp 4-inch LED display, the Lenovo Essential smart clock lets you know the time, temperature and humidity for the day with just a glance. With a built-in microphone, it can be used to set alarms, reminders and timers, as well as stream music, using only the sound of your voice. 

It’s powered by Amazon’s Alexa voice assistant, so it’s a great addition if you’ve already got a collection of other Alexa smart devices. And unlike some smart displays, it has no camera and comes with a built-in mic mute switch, so you can feel comfortable leaving it on your nightstand.
